An aptly named variety, super fast growing, early maturing and poducing many well-filled pods approximately 20cm (8″) long, each containing 5 or 6 plump, greenish white seeds of very good flavour. RHS Award of Garden Merit winner.
Growing Information
Sow direct into soil prepared by digging and raking at a depth of 5cm (2?), spacing the seeds 20cm (8″) apart. Best sown alternately in double rows allowing 23cm (9″) between the two lines forming each row. Allow 60-90cm (24-36″) between further rows. Germination 7-21 days. Can also be sown in pots or trays of compost on a windowsill or in a greenhouse for eventual planting outside. Grows best in a sheltered site, but not shaded, in well drained soil. Pinching out tips helps to prevent attacks of blackfly. Water well during dry weather to aid flower setting and bean formation. Sowing to Cropping: 14 weeks.
